Construction works at the Migori county Stadium is ongoing and will be complete in a months time.

According to the Nairobi C. Construction engineer at the site Mr. Luke Ochieng,the earthwork that is currently being done will be complete in a weeks time.

He went on further to state that the drainage system is complete and up to standards with the FIFA way of doing it.

“We are working hard to have the earthwork complete by next week then we begin the laying of natural grass that will be in two stages, with the first stage entailing cutting and the last stage called the back filling using sand.” Ochieng went further to add.

He said that the Terraces and the main stand including dressing room will take a bit of time but he assured the county residence that the delay in completion of the work was due to the Changes in the County Government structures where initially the department was one but now split to Public Works.

Ochieng said that apart from This stadium, they have constructed the Ultra modern Azam Sports Complex in Chamazi,Dar es Salaam with their sister company Pepeta Construction Company

Once complete the stadium will have a capacity of 25,000 and it will roughly cost them Kish 25 million.

The Stadium will serve as an alternative ground for Kenya Premier league side Sony Sugar which is just 26 kilometres away.
